Which Cryptocurrencies Can You Mine?

Not every cryptocurrency can be mined.

Traditional mining is associated with Proof-of-Work (PoW) networks. Other networks use different consensus mechanisms, such as Proof-of-Stake.

Network Type

Mining

Typical Participant

Proof-of-Work

Yes

Miner

Proof-of-Stake

No traditional mining

Validator

Other consensus models

Depends on protocol

Varies

What about Bitcoin?

Bitcoin is the most prominent example of a cryptocurrency secured through Proof-of-Work mining.

Miners compete to produce valid blocks, and successful blocks become part of Bitcoin's blockchain after network validation. Bitcoin's developer documentation describes both solo and pooled mining and explains how mining hardware searches for a valid hash below the network target.

What about Ethereum?

Ethereum is not mineable today.

The network switched from Proof-of-Work to Proof-of-Stake on September 15, 2022. Validators now perform the consensus role previously associated with miners.

So an important rule is:

Always check the cryptocurrency's current consensus mechanism before buying mining hardware.

What Hardware Do You Need for Cryptocurrency Mining?

The hardware depends on the cryptocurrency and its mining algorithm.

The main categories are:

CPU Mining

CPU mining uses your computer's processor.

It is technically possible for certain networks, but CPU mining is generally not competitive for major networks such as Bitcoin.

GPU Mining

GPU mining uses graphics processing units to perform large numbers of parallel calculations.

This is why searches such as:

  • GPU cryptocurrency mining rig

  • GPU cryptocurrency mining rigs

  • cryptocurrency mining machine

appear frequently around mining.

A GPU rig may contain multiple graphics cards, a suitable motherboard, power supply, cooling system, storage and other components.

ASIC Mining

ASIC means Application-Specific Integrated Circuit.

An ASIC is hardware designed for a particular computational task or mining algorithm.

Bitcoin mining today relies heavily on specialized ASIC hardware rather than ordinary desktop computers. Bitcoin's developer documentation describes mining hardware performing repeated hash calculations against the network target.

What Is a Cryptocurrency Mining Pool?

A mining pool combines the computing power of multiple miners.

Instead of one small miner waiting for a potentially long time to discover a block alone, the pool coordinates many participants and distributes payouts according to its rules and the miner's contributed work.

The simplified model is:

Many Miners → Combined Hashrate → More Frequent Block Discovery → Shared Rewards

Bitcoin's developer documentation distinguishes solo mining from pooled mining and explains that pool rewards are distributed according to contributed hashing work.

Solo Mining vs Pool Mining

Solo Mining

Pool Mining

Mine independently

Combine computing power

Higher payout variance

Lower payout variance

Entire reward if successful

Reward shared

Requires significant competitive power

More accessible to smaller miners

For a beginner with limited computing power, understanding mining pools is essential before assuming solo mining will produce regular income.

How Much Electricity Does Cryptocurrency Mining Use?

This is one of the most important questions before starting.

Mining hardware continuously performs computational work, which consumes electricity.

Your electricity cost depends on:

Power Consumption × Operating Hours × Electricity Rate

Example

Suppose a mining setup consumes:

2,000 watts = 2 kW

and operates for:

24 hours/day

Daily electricity consumption:

2 kW × 24 = 48 kWh

If electricity costs:

₹8/kWh

Daily electricity cost:

48 × ₹8 = ₹384

Approximate 30-day electricity cost:

₹384 × 30 = ₹11,520

And that's only electricity.

You still need to consider:

  • Hardware depreciation

  • Cooling

  • Maintenance

  • Internet

  • Pool fees

  • Repairs

This is why electricity is often one of the most important variables in mining economics.

How Is Crypto Mining Profitability Calculated?

The simplest model is:

Mining Revenue − Operating Costs = Potential Operating Profit

But mining revenue itself depends on several variables.

Revenue can depend on:

  • Cryptocurrency price

  • Block reward

  • Transaction fees

  • Your hashrate

  • Network hashrate

  • Mining difficulty

  • Pool payout structure

Costs can include:

  • Electricity

  • Pool fees

  • Hardware depreciation

  • Cooling

  • Maintenance

  • Repairs

Example

Suppose a mining setup generates approximately:

₹20,000 monthly revenue

Costs:

  • Electricity: ₹12,000

  • Pool fees: ₹1,000

  • Cooling/maintenance: ₹2,000

Potential operating surplus:

₹20,000 − ₹15,000 = ₹5,000

But that ₹5,000 is not necessarily your final investment return.

You still need to account for the original hardware investment and its depreciation.

What Is Cryptocurrency Cloud Mining?

Cloud mining allows users to access mining capacity without personally operating all of the physical hardware.

The basic concept is:

Provider's Hardware → Mining Capacity → User Contract/Share → Potential Payout

This can sound attractive because you don't need to build a mining rig yourself.

But the user takes on another type of risk: counterparty risk.

Before paying for any cryptocurrency mining cloud service, check:

  • Who operates the hardware?

  • Where is the hardware located?

  • What are the contract terms?

  • What fees apply?

  • How are payouts calculated?

  • Can the contract be terminated?

  • Is the return guaranteed?

  • Can the provider prove the mining operation exists?

Be especially careful with:

  • Guaranteed daily mining income

  • Risk-free cloud mining

  • Double your money through mining

Mining is an uncertain economic activity. A guaranteed-return promise should be treated as a major warning sign.

Is Cryptocurrency Mining Legal in India?

This question needs to be separated into mining activity, tax treatment and broader digital-asset regulation.

India's tax framework currently recognizes Virtual Digital Assets (VDAs), and the Income Tax Department states that income from transfer of VDAs is taxed under Section 115BBH at 30%, subject to the statutory provisions.

However, that does not mean that every aspect of running a cryptocurrency mining operation has one simple “legal/illegal” answer.

If mining is being conducted as a serious business, you should consider:

  • Tax treatment

  • Business structure

  • Electricity usage

  • Accounting

  • VDA reporting

  • Applicable local requirements

  • Record keeping

For tax purposes, don't assume that receiving mined cryptocurrency and later transferring/selling it are automatically treated as one identical event. The applicable facts and tax provisions matter.

The Income Tax Department's current VDA guidance also requires transaction-wise reporting for transfers of VDAs in the relevant ITR schedule.

How Can Cryptocurrency Mining Affect Taxes in India?

This is an area where miners should maintain detailed records.

Keep track of:

  • Date rewards were received

  • Quantity received

  • Asset received

  • Relevant valuation records

  • Mining-related transactions

  • Later transfers/sales

  • Transaction statements

  • Wallet records

  • Applicable TDS records

Section 194S provides a 1% TDS framework for qualifying payments for transfer of VDAs, subject to its conditions and thresholds.

The important distinction is:

Mining activity → Receiving digital assets → Later transfer/sale

These stages should not automatically be treated as one transaction for tax analysis.

If mining is generating meaningful or regular income, a qualified tax professional should review the specific structure.

How Do Mining Rewards Actually Reach You?

The simplified process is:

Mining Work → Valid Share/Block → Pool or Network Records Contribution → Reward Calculation → Payout

In solo mining, a successful miner can receive the block reward and transaction fees associated with the block.

In pooled mining, the pool receives the reward and distributes payouts according to its payout system and the miner's contributed work.

This is why joining a pool does not mean you receive the entire block reward.

What Are the Biggest Cryptocurrency Mining Risks?

  • Market Risk

The cryptocurrency price can fall while your electricity bill remains unchanged.

  • Difficulty Risk

More competition can change the amount of work required to earn rewards.

  • Hardware Risk

Mining equipment can fail or become outdated.

  • Electricity Risk

Higher electricity prices can turn profitable mining into a loss.

  • Security Risk

Malicious mining software can compromise your system.

  • Scam Risk

Fake mining websites and cloud-mining schemes can promise unrealistic returns.

  • Regulatory and Tax Risk

Applicable Indian tax and reporting rules can affect your net outcome.

A mining business therefore has technology risk + market risk + operating risk + regulatory risk.
